Spiced Pumpkin Mousse

Today, I’m excited to share a new seasonal dessert that’s perfect for the fall holidays or any cozy gathering. This spiced pumpkin mousse is a light and fluffy treat that combines the warmth of cinnamon and nutmeg with the creamy richness of pumpkin. It’s a delightful twist on a classic pumpkin pie, and I can’t wait for you to try it!

Ingredients:

  • 425g canned pumpkin puree
  • 240ml coconut cream
  • 80g maple syrup
  • 2 tsp ground cinnamon
  • 1/2 tsp ground nutmeg
  • 1 tsp vanilla extract
  • 2 tsp agar agar powder
  • 120ml water

Kitchen Tools:

  • mixing bowl
  • whisk
  • saucepan
  • blender
  • ramekins

I start by combining the pumpkin puree, coconut cream, maple syrup, cinnamon, nutmeg, and vanilla extract in a mixing bowl. I whisk everything together until it’s smooth and well mixed.

In a saucepan, I combine the agar agar powder with water and bring it to a simmer over medium heat, stirring constantly. Once the mixture thickens slightly, I remove it from the heat and let it cool for a few minutes.

Next, I pour the agar agar mixture into the pumpkin mixture and blend everything together until it’s completely smooth. This will help the mousse set properly.

I divide the mixture into individual ramekins and refrigerate them for at least 2 hours, or until set.

Once the mousse has chilled and set, I garnish each serving with a sprinkle of cinnamon and a dollop of coconut whipped cream. The result is a light and airy pumpkin mousse that’s bursting with warm spices and creamy goodness.

Approximate total weight: 900g
Approximate number of servings: 4
Average weight of one serving: 225g
Approximate calorie count per serving: 250 calories

One unique tip for this recipe is to chill your mixing bowl and whisk in the freezer for a few minutes before whipping the coconut cream. This will help the coconut cream whip up faster and achieve a light and fluffy texture.
